Spain: Students pour scorn on police baton charge
Police clashed with university students in the streets of Madrid on Thursday night as a protest against education reforms drifted into violence. Several arrests were made, with local media suggesting some students had been injured.
Thousands of students had earlier taken part in a march from Ciudad Universitaria, where most faculties of the Complutense and Technical Universities are located, to the rector's office. Police initially blocked protesters, but allowed them to continue marching after a few minutes. Protesters chanted slogans in front of the rector's office before dispersing.
